Ingredients:

  • 1.5 lbs fresh grouper fillets
  • 1 tsp fine sea salt
  • 0.5 tsp freshly cracked black pepper
  • 3 tbsp un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 cloves garlic, finely minced
  • 1 tbsp fresh Italian parsley, finely chopped
  • 1 tsp fresh thyme leaves
  • 1 large lemon, zested and sliced into rounds
  • 0.25 tsp red pepper flakes

Instructions:

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Slice the remaining lemon into rounds and layer them on the bottom of your baking dish.
  2. In a small mixing bowl, combine the softened butter, minced garlic, chopped parsley, thyme, lemon zest, and red pepper flakes. Use a fork to mash the ingredients into a uniform paste.
  3. Pat the grouper fillets dry with paper towels. Season both sides evenly with fine sea salt and black pepper.
  4. Place the seasoned fillets on top of the lemon slices. Spread the lemon-herb butter mixture generously over the top of each fillet to create a protective fat barrier.
  5. Bake for 12–15 minutes until the butter is bubbling and the fish flakes with a fork.
  6. Allow the fish to rest for 3 minutes before serving. This allows the muscle fibers to relax and retain their moisture.
